Brief summary

To reduce the number of donors treated with IV AMD3100 who require a second collection to obtain the minimum cells necessary for allogeneic stem cell transplant.

Detailed description

* To reduce the number of donors treated with intravenous (IV) AMD3100 who require a second collection to obtain the minimum CD34/kg (2 X 106) necessary for allogeneic stem cell transplantation when compared to our historic group who received 240ug SC AMD3100 from 33% (8 in 24) to 11% (3 in 27). * To estimate with 95% confidence intervals the proportion of human leukocyte antigen (HLA)-identical sibling donors who experience grade 3-4 infusional toxicity and the proportion from whom ≥ 2.0 x 10e6 CD34+ cells/kg recipient weight are safely mobilized following one or two intravenous infusions. * To determine the kinetics of stem cell and lymphocyte mobilization using IV AMD3100 and to determine if peripheral blood stem cell products collected after mobilization with IV AMD3100 can be used safely for hematopoietic cell transplantation in HLA-matched recipients as measured by neutrophil engraftment by day +21. * To determine the pharmacokinetics and pharmacodynamics of IV AMD3100 on stem cell and T-cell phenotyping and on immune reconstitution after transplantation. * To determine the rate of acute graft-versus-host disease (GVHD) and chronic GVHD in patients who receive IV AMD3100 mobilized peripheral blood stem cells.

Inclusion criteria

Donor Eligibility * Donor is 18 to 70 years of age inclusive. * If female and of child-bearing age: must be non-pregnant, not breast feeding and agree to use adequate contraception. * Donor is a 6/6 HLA-matched sibling willing to donate PBSC for transplant. * Donor must be willing to provide written informed consent. * Adequate cardiac function with no history of congestive heart failure and no history of atrial fibrillation or ventricular tachyarrhythmia. * Adequate renal function as defined by a calculated serum creatinine clearance of ≥75% of normal (Cockcroft-Gault equation). * Adequate hepatic function as defined by a total bilirubin \<2x normal or absence of hepatic fibrosis/cirrhosis. * Adequate neurologic function as defined by NO evidence of a severe central or peripheral neurologic abnormality. No history of cerebrovascular accident or seizure disorder requiring anticonvulsant medication. * Donor must be HIV-1&2 antibody and HTLV-I&II antibody sero-negative, by Food and Drug Administration (FDA) licensed test. * Donor must have an Eastern Cooperative Oncology Group (ECOG) performance status of 0 or 1. * Donor must demonstrate ability to be compliant with study regimen. * Donor must not have an active infection at the time of study entry. * Donor does not have active alcohol or substance abuse within 6 months of study entry. * Donor is not currently enrolled on another investigational agent study. * Donor does not have any medical condition, which, in the opinion of the clinical investigator, would interfere with his/her evaluation. Recipient Eligibility * Recipient must have available the successful collection of an AMD3100 mobilized product. When an adequate collection cannot be obtained using G-CSF, some recipients may need to receive a combined product of mobilized cells with AMD3100 and g granulocyte-colony stimulating factor (G-CSF). Recipients who receive less than 2.0 X 106 CD34+ cells/kg/actual recipient weight after two days of IV AMD3100 will not be considered eligible but followed per protocol for safety purposes only. * Patient is 18 to 65 years of age inclusive. * Patient is willing and has a 6/6 HLA-matched sibling willing to donate PBSC for transplant. * Patient must provide signed informed consent. * If female and of child-bearing age: must be non-pregnant, not breast feeding, and uses adequate contraception. * Patient must have one of the following diagnoses: * Acute myelogenous leukemia (AML) in 1st or subsequent remission or in relapse, * Acute lymphoblastic leukemia (ALL) in 1st or subsequent remission or in relapse, * Myelodysplastic syndrome either intermediate 1 or 2, or high risk by the International Prognostic Scoring System, * Chronic myelogenous leukemia (CML) in accelerated or second chronic phase, * Non-Hodgkin's lymphoma (NHL) or Hodgkin's disease (HD) in 2nd or greater complete remission, partial remission, or refractory relapse, * Chronic lymphocytic leukemia (CLL), Rai Stage 2-4, failing at least 2 prior regimens, OR * Multiple myeloma (MM), Stage 2-3. * Adequate cardiac function with a left ventricular ejection fraction ≥ 40%. * Adequate pulmonary function defined as NO severe or symptomatic restrictive or obstructive lung disease, and formal pulmonary function testing showing an FEV1 ≥50% of predicted and a DLCO ≥40% of predicted, corrected for hemoglobin. * Adequate renal function as defined by a serum creatinine clearance of ≥75% of normal (Cockcroft-Gault equation). * Adequate hepatic function as defined by a total bilirubin \<2x normal or absence of hepatic fibrosis/cirrhosis. * Adequate neurologic function as defined by NO evidence of a severe central or peripheral neurologic abnormality. Patients with a history of previous central nervous system (CNS) tumor involvement are eligible provided they are without symptoms or signs and the CNS is now free of disease on lumbar puncture and CT scan of the brain. * No evidence of active infection at the time of the transplant preparative regimen or at time of transplantation. * Patient must be HIV-1&2 antibody and HTLV-I & II antibody sero-negative, by FDA licensed test. * Patient has an ECOG performance status of 0 or 1. * Patient must demonstrate ability to be compliant with medical regimen. * Patient must not have active alcohol or substance abuse within 6 months of study entry. * Patient must not be enrolled on another investigational agent concurrently. * Patient must not have any medical condition, which, in the opinion of the clinical investigator, would interfere with the evaluation of the patient.

Participant flow

Recruitment details

The study opened to participant enrollment on 08/12/2009 and closed to participants enrollment on 01/31/2011.

Participants by arm

ArmCount
Arm 1 - Donor
* Day 1 * AMD3100 320 ug/kg IV * Leukopheresis * Day 2 (if PBSC collected is not sufficient) * AMD3100 320 ug/kg IV * Leukopheresis
34
Arm 2 - Recipient
Standard of care and physician choice myeloablative or non-myeloablative chemotherapy with or without total body irradiation (permitted = cyclophosphamide and single dose total body irradiation (TBI) / fludarabine and busulfan / fractionated TBI and cyclophosphamide / fractionated TBI, etoposide, and cyclophosphamide / busulfan and cyclophosphamide / fludarabine, busulfan, and ATGAM Day 0 = Stem Cell Transplant
33
